Maison Bibliothèques PHP Autres bibliothèques Bibliothèque PHP pour développer des extensions PECL
Bibliothèque PHP pour développer des extensions PECL

PECL, dont le nom complet est The PHP Extension Community Library, est un référentiel de bibliothèque d'extensions PHP ouvert emballé et installé via le format d'emballage PEAR (PHP Extension and Application Repository, PHP Extension and Application Repository). Les modules PECL peuvent être téléchargés et installés via la méthode de gestion d'installation du gestionnaire de packages de PEAR. Contrairement à la plupart des packages PEAR du passé, l'extension PECL contient du code en langage C qui peut être compilé dans PHP Core. Par conséquent, la bibliothèque d'extension PECL peut être compilée dans une bibliothèque partagée .so chargeable dynamiquement, ou compilée de manière statique avec la source PHP. le code est compilé en une seule méthode qui peut être étendue. La bibliothèque d'extensions PECL comprend de nombreux modules d'extension PHP pour l'analyse XML, l'accès aux bases de données, l'analyse des e-mails, l'interpréteur de scripts Perl et Pthyon intégré, etc. Par conséquent, dans un sens, l'efficacité opérationnelle de PECL est supérieure à celle de nombreuses bibliothèques d'extensions PEAR précédentes

.
Clause de non-responsabilité

Toutes les ressources de ce site proviennent d'internautes ou sont réimprimées par les principaux sites de téléchargement. Veuillez vérifier vous-même l'intégrité du logiciel ! Toutes les ressources de ce site sont uniquement à titre de référence d'apprentissage. Merci de ne pas les utiliser à des fins commerciales. Sinon, vous serez responsable de toutes les conséquences ! En cas d'infraction, veuillez nous contacter pour la supprimer. Coordonnées : admin@php.cn

Article connexe

Comment utiliser C++ pour développer des extensions parfaitement compatibles avec PHP7/8 Comment utiliser C++ pour développer des extensions parfaitement compatibles avec PHP7/8

12 Sep 2023

Comment utiliser C++ pour développer des extensions parfaitement compatibles avec PHP7/8 Introduction : PHP est un langage de programmation dynamique très populaire. Il possède une énorme communauté et de riches bibliothèques d'extensions, ce qui offre aux développeurs beaucoup de commodité. Cependant, nous devons parfois utiliser C++ pour écrire des extensions hautes performances afin d'améliorer les fonctionnalités de PHP. Cet article présentera comment utiliser C++ pour développer des extensions parfaitement compatibles avec PHP7 et PHP8. 1. Comprendre la structure de base des extensions PHP : Avant de commencer le développement, comprenez PHP

Comment utiliser des bibliothèques et extensions tierces pour améliorer les performances des fonctions PHP ? Comment utiliser des bibliothèques et extensions tierces pour améliorer les performances des fonctions PHP ?

25 Apr 2024

Le moyen le plus efficace d'optimiser les performances des fonctions PHP consiste à utiliser des bibliothèques et des extensions tierces. Les bibliothèques tierces telles que predis (pour Redis) et guzzlehttp (pour HTTP) peuvent améliorer les performances et le débit. Les bibliothèques d'extensions telles que igbinary (pour la sérialisation des données) et phpredis (pour Redis) peuvent fournir des interfaces natives et des vitesses plus rapides. Par exemple, l'utilisation du cache Redis et de Memcached peut accélérer considérablement les applications PHP, améliorant ainsi les performances et l'expérience utilisateur.

Comment utiliser PHP pour développer des extensions dans CMS Comment utiliser PHP pour développer des extensions dans CMS

21 Jun 2023

Avec la popularité et le développement des systèmes de gestion de contenu (CMS), les plug-ins d'extension sont devenus une exigence de développement importante. En tant que langage de programmation populaire, PHP peut être utilisé pour développer divers plug-ins d'extension. Cet article explique comment utiliser PHP pour développer des plug-ins d'extension dans un CMS. Types de plug-ins Tout d'abord, comprendre les types de plug-ins est très important pour le développement. Il existe trois types courants de plug-ins : les modèles, les modules et les plug-ins. Les plug-ins de modèles sont principalement utilisés pour modifier l'apparence du CMS, comme changer les couleurs, les polices, la mise en page, etc. Les plug-ins de modules sont utilisés pour augmenter les fonctionnalités du CMS.

Comment installer des extensions en php via pecl ? Comment installer des extensions en php via pecl ?

21 Jul 2020

Comment installer des extensions en php via pecl : installez d'abord pecl et installez les extensions php ; puis interrogez les extensions associées, le code est [[root@localhost src]# pecl search swoole] ;

Explication détaillée des étapes pour installer des extensions en PHP via la méthode pecl Explication détaillée des étapes pour installer des extensions en PHP via la méthode pecl

19 May 2018

Cette fois, je vais vous expliquer en détail les étapes d'installation d'extensions en PHP via pecl. Quelles sont les précautions pour installer des extensions en PHP via pecl ? Voici des cas pratiques, jetons un coup d'oeil.

FAQ pour développer des extensions PHP7/8 en C++ FAQ pour développer des extensions PHP7/8 en C++

10 Sep 2023

FAQ pour le développement d'extensions PHP7/8 en C++ Introduction : PHP est un langage de script côté serveur populaire, tandis que C++ est un langage de programmation hautes performances au niveau système. Dans certains cas, nous devons utiliser les fonctions du C++ en développant des extensions PHP. Cet article répondra aux problèmes courants rencontrés lors du processus de développement d’extensions PHP7/8 en C++ et proposera quelques solutions. Question 1 : Comment appeler des fonctions PHP en C++ ? L'appel de fonctions PHP en C++ nécessite l'implémentation d'un prototype de fonction spécifique et l'utilisation de PHP

See all articles